Senator Berman moved the following:
1 Senate Amendment (with title amendment)
2
3 Between lines 284 and 285
4 insert:
5 (9) MATERIALS AND INFORMATION.—
6 (a) The Office of the State Courts Administrator shall
7 develop and publish materials informing the public of the
8 procedures for judicial waiver under this subsection. The
9 materials must be published in hard copy format and posted on
10 the Office of the State Courts Administrator’s website on the
11 webpage provided in paragraph (c) in an easily downloadable
12 format. The materials must include information that is stated in
13 plain, easily understandable language corresponding to a grade 5
14 reading level and must include all of the following information:
15 1. An explanation that a minor who is unable to obtain
16 parental consent or a waiver of parental notification for an
17 abortion may petition a circuit court to obtain a judicial
18 waiver.
19 2. A statement that any information that could be used to
20 identify a minor who petitions the court for a judicial waiver
21 is confidential and exempt from public disclosure, that judges
22 and court staff must maintain that confidentiality, and that any
23 personal identifying information contained in a court record
24 must be kept confidential.
25 3. A step-by-step guide detailing the procedures for
26 obtaining a judicial waiver, from the initiation of a petition
27 for judicial waiver to a court’s final ruling, and, if
28 applicable, by county, an expected timeline for proceedings;
29 where the minor can locate and obtain materials, physically or
30 online; where and how a petition and any necessary paperwork may
31 be filed; and a list of important deadlines.
32 4. A list of each county’s clerk of the court, including
33 addresses, office hours, and the direct contact information for
34 a staff member who is familiar with the judicial waiver
35 procedures in a particular circuit’s jurisdiction.
36 5. Information about how to access the names and contact
37 information for attorneys who provide services on a pro bono
38 basis to minors seeking a judicial waiver.
39 6. Information about the evidentiary standard that the
40 court is required to use when deciding whether to grant or deny
41 a judicial waiver, including a list of evidence the minor must
42 provide to the court during the hearing.
43 (b) The Office of the State Courts Administrator must
44 provide an adequate amount of published materials in hard copy
45 format to each clerk of the court and to each health care
46 provider that offers abortion services which include all of the
47 information required in subparagraph 1. regarding judicial
48 waiver procedures.
49 (c) The Office of the State Courts Administrator must
50 publish a clearly visible hyperlink on its website which directs
51 the public to a stand-alone webpage. The webpage may not share a
52 uniform resource locator (URL) with any other information and
53 must contain all of the information required in subparagraph 1.
54 The hyperlink to the URL must clearly identify that it provides
55 information regarding the judicial waiver procedures for a minor
56 who is seeking to obtain an abortion without parental consent or
57 notification.
58 (d) At least annually, the Office of the State Courts
59 Administrator must review and, if necessary, update the
60 materials and information required under this subsection for
61 accuracy, including all contact information for the clerks of
62 the court and the courthouses where a minor may file a petition
63 for a judicial waiver.
